:root{--bg-app: #f7f6f3;--bg-sidebar: #fbfaf8;--bg-list: #ffffff;--bg-reader: #ffffff;--bg-tag: #f0efeb;--bg-tag-active: #37352f;--bg-hover: #f5f4f0;--bg-selected: #edecea;--text-primary: #37352f;--text-secondary: #6b6b6b;--text-muted: #9b9a97;--text-inverse: #ffffff;--text-link: #2383e2;--accent: #2383e2;--accent-light: rgba(35, 131, 226, .08);--border: #e9e8e4;--border-light: #f0efeb;--tag-sales: #e16259;--tag-pricing: #d9730d;--tag-marketing: #0f7b5f;--tag-retention: #2383e2;--tag-scaling: #9065b0;--tag-mindset: #0f7b6f;--tag-leadership: #c77d2e;--tag-negotiation: #d44c7a;--tag-conversion: #0e7f92;--tag-strategy: #64756e;--font-ui: "Inter", -apple-system, BlinkMacSystemFont, sans-serif;--font-body: "Inter", -apple-system, BlinkMacSystemFont, sans-serif;--radius: 6px;--radius-sm: 4px;--shadow-sm: 0 1px 2px rgba(0,0,0,.04);--shadow-md: 0 2px 8px rgba(0,0,0,.06)}*{margin:0;padding:0;box-sizing:border-box}html,body,#root{height:100%;width:100%;overflow:hidden;font-family:var(--font-ui);color:var(--text-primary);background:var(--bg-app)}::selection{background:var(--accent-light);color:var(--accent)}::-webkit-scrollbar{width:6px}::-webkit-scrollbar-track{background:transparent}::-webkit-scrollbar-thumb{background:var(--border);border-radius:3px}::-webkit-scrollbar-thumb:hover{background:var(--text-muted)}.login-gate{height:100%;width:100%;display:flex;align-items:center;justify-content:center;background:var(--bg-app)}.login-card{display:flex;flex-direction:column;align-items:center;gap:28px}.login-title{font-size:24px;font-weight:600;color:var(--text-primary);letter-spacing:4px;text-transform:uppercase;opacity:.8}.login-form{display:flex;flex-direction:column;align-items:center;gap:12px}.login-input{padding:10px 0;border:none;border-bottom:1px solid var(--border);border-radius:0;font-size:13px;font-family:var(--font-ui);font-weight:400;color:var(--text-primary);background:transparent;outline:none;width:180px;text-align:center;letter-spacing:2px;transition:border-color .3s;-webkit-text-security:disc}.login-input::placeholder{color:var(--text-muted);letter-spacing:1.5px;font-weight:400;font-size:12px}.login-input:focus{border-bottom-color:var(--text-secondary)}.login-input-error{border-bottom-color:#e1625980}.login-error{font-size:11px;color:#e16259b3;letter-spacing:.5px}.app{display:flex;height:100%;width:100%}.sidebar{width:240px;min-width:240px;background:var(--bg-sidebar);color:var(--text-primary);display:flex;flex-direction:column;padding:0;overflow-y:auto;border-right:1px solid var(--border)}.sidebar-header{padding:24px 16px 20px}.sidebar-logo{font-size:15px;font-weight:600;letter-spacing:-.3px;display:flex;align-items:center;gap:8px;color:var(--text-primary)}.sidebar-logo .logo-icon{width:24px;height:24px;display:flex;align-items:center;justify-content:center;color:var(--text-secondary)}.sidebar-logo .logo-icon svg{width:20px;height:20px}.sidebar-subtitle{font-size:11px;color:var(--text-muted);margin-top:2px;padding-left:32px;letter-spacing:0;text-transform:none}.sidebar-nav{padding:8px;display:flex;flex-direction:column;gap:1px}.nav-item{display:flex;align-items:center;gap:8px;padding:6px 10px;border-radius:var(--radius);cursor:pointer;font-size:14px;font-weight:500;color:var(--text-secondary);transition:all .1s;border:none;background:none;width:100%;text-align:left}.nav-item:hover{background:var(--bg-hover);color:var(--text-primary)}.nav-item.active{background:var(--bg-selected);color:var(--text-primary)}.nav-item .nav-icon{width:20px;display:flex;align-items:center;justify-content:center;color:var(--text-muted)}.nav-item .nav-icon svg{width:16px;height:16px}.nav-item .nav-count{margin-left:auto;font-size:12px;color:var(--text-muted);font-weight:400}.sidebar-section-label{padding:20px 16px 6px;font-size:11px;text-transform:uppercase;letter-spacing:.5px;color:var(--text-muted);font-weight:600}.tag-nav-item{display:flex;align-items:center;gap:8px;padding:5px 16px;cursor:pointer;font-size:13px;color:var(--text-secondary);transition:all .1s;border:none;background:none;width:100%;text-align:left}.tag-nav-item:hover{color:var(--text-primary);background:var(--bg-hover)}.tag-nav-item.active{color:var(--text-primary);background:var(--bg-selected);font-weight:500}.tag-dot{width:8px;height:8px;border-radius:50%;flex-shrink:0}.tag-nav-count{margin-left:auto;font-size:11px;color:var(--text-muted)}.main-content{flex:1;display:flex;min-width:0;overflow:hidden}.email-list-container{width:380px;min-width:380px;border-right:1px solid var(--border);display:flex;flex-direction:column;background:var(--bg-list)}.email-list-header{padding:16px 20px;border-bottom:1px solid var(--border);display:flex;align-items:center;justify-content:space-between;flex-shrink:0}.email-list-title{font-size:14px;font-weight:600}.email-list-count{font-size:12px;color:var(--text-muted)}.search-bar{padding:12px 16px;border-bottom:1px solid var(--border);flex-shrink:0}.search-input{width:100%;padding:7px 12px 7px 32px;border:1px solid var(--border);border-radius:var(--radius);font-size:13px;font-family:var(--font-ui);color:var(--text-primary);background:var(--bg-app);outline:none;transition:border-color .15s,box-shadow .15s}.search-input::placeholder{color:var(--text-muted)}.search-input:focus{border-color:var(--accent);box-shadow:0 0 0 3px var(--accent-light)}.search-wrapper{position:relative}.search-icon{position:absolute;left:9px;top:50%;transform:translateY(-50%);color:var(--text-muted);pointer-events:none;display:flex;align-items:center}.search-icon svg{width:14px;height:14px}.email-list{flex:1;overflow-y:auto;padding:2px 0}.email-item{padding:12px 20px;cursor:pointer;border:none;border-bottom:1px solid var(--border-light);transition:background .1s;position:relative;background:none;width:100%;text-align:left;font:inherit;color:inherit}.email-item:focus{outline:none}.email-item:focus-visible{outline:2px solid var(--accent);outline-offset:-2px}.email-item:hover{background:var(--bg-hover)}.email-item.selected{background:var(--bg-selected)}.email-item.selected:before{content:"";position:absolute;left:0;top:0;bottom:0;width:2px;background:var(--accent)}.email-item-header{display:flex;align-items:center;justify-content:space-between;margin-bottom:3px}.email-item-sender{font-size:13px;font-weight:600;color:var(--text-primary)}.email-item-title{font-size:13px;font-weight:500;color:var(--text-primary);margin-bottom:3px;white-space:nowrap;overflow:hidden;text-overflow:ellipsis}.email-item-snippet{font-size:12px;color:var(--text-secondary);line-height:1.4;display:-webkit-box;-webkit-line-clamp:2;-webkit-box-orient:vertical;overflow:hidden}.email-item-tags{display:flex;gap:4px;margin-top:8px;flex-wrap:wrap}.tag{font-size:10px;font-weight:500;padding:2px 7px;border-radius:3px;letter-spacing:.2px;color:#fff}.reader-pane{flex:1;overflow-y:auto;background:var(--bg-reader);display:flex;flex-direction:column}.reader-empty{flex:1;display:flex;flex-direction:column;align-items:center;justify-content:center;color:var(--text-muted);gap:12px}.reader-empty-icon{color:var(--border);display:flex;align-items:center;justify-content:center}.reader-empty-icon svg{width:48px;height:48px}.reader-empty-text{font-size:14px;color:var(--text-muted)}.reader-header{padding:32px 48px 24px;border-bottom:1px solid var(--border);flex-shrink:0}.reader-title{font-size:24px;font-weight:700;color:var(--text-primary);margin-bottom:12px;line-height:1.3;letter-spacing:-.3px}.reader-meta{display:flex;align-items:center;gap:16px;font-size:13px;color:var(--text-secondary)}.reader-sender{display:flex;align-items:center;gap:10px}.reader-avatar{width:28px;height:28px;border-radius:50%;background:var(--bg-selected);color:var(--text-secondary);display:flex;align-items:center;justify-content:center;font-size:11px;font-weight:600}.reader-sender-name{font-weight:600;color:var(--text-primary);font-size:13px}.reader-tags{display:flex;gap:6px;margin-top:14px;flex-wrap:wrap}.reader-body{padding:32px 48px 64px;flex:1}.reader-body-text{font-family:var(--font-body);font-size:15px;line-height:1.8;color:var(--text-primary);max-width:640px;white-space:pre-line;word-wrap:break-word;letter-spacing:-.1px}.reader-body-html{font-family:var(--font-body);font-size:15px;line-height:1.8;color:var(--text-primary);max-width:640px;word-wrap:break-word}.reader-body-html p{margin-bottom:1em}.reader-body-html strong{font-weight:600}.reader-body-html em{font-style:italic}.reader-body-html ul,.reader-body-html ol{padding-left:1.5em;margin:.5em 0}.reader-body-html li{margin-bottom:.3em}.reader-body-html a{color:var(--text-link);text-decoration:underline;text-decoration-color:#2383e24d;text-underline-offset:2px}.reader-body-html a:hover{text-decoration-color:var(--text-link)}.sidebar-credit{padding:8px 16px 16px;font-size:12px;color:var(--text-secondary)}.sidebar-credit a{color:var(--text-secondary);text-decoration:underline;text-decoration-color:var(--border);text-underline-offset:2px;transition:color .15s}.sidebar-credit a:hover{color:var(--text-secondary)}.tag-sales{background:var(--tag-sales)}.tag-pricing{background:var(--tag-pricing)}.tag-marketing{background:var(--tag-marketing)}.tag-retention{background:var(--tag-retention)}.tag-scaling{background:var(--tag-scaling)}.tag-mindset{background:var(--tag-mindset)}.tag-leadership{background:var(--tag-leadership)}.tag-negotiation{background:var(--tag-negotiation)}.tag-conversion{background:var(--tag-conversion)}.tag-strategy{background:var(--tag-strategy)}.kbd{font-size:10px;padding:1px 5px;background:var(--bg-tag);border-radius:3px;font-family:var(--font-ui);color:var(--text-muted);border:1px solid var(--border)}.menu-toggle,.reader-back,.sidebar-overlay{display:none}.sidebar-footer{padding:16px;margin-top:auto;border-top:1px solid var(--border);font-size:11px;color:var(--text-muted);display:flex;align-items:center;gap:6px}@media (max-width: 1024px){.sidebar{display:none}.sidebar--open{display:flex;position:fixed;top:0;left:0;bottom:0;z-index:100;box-shadow:var(--shadow-md)}.sidebar-overlay{display:block;position:fixed;top:0;right:0;bottom:0;left:0;z-index:99;background:#00000026}.menu-toggle{display:flex;align-items:center;justify-content:center;background:none;border:none;color:var(--text-secondary);cursor:pointer;padding:4px;border-radius:var(--radius-sm);flex-shrink:0}.menu-toggle:hover{background:var(--bg-hover);color:var(--text-primary)}.email-list-container{width:340px;min-width:280px}}@media (max-width: 768px){.email-list-container{width:100%;min-width:0;border-right:none}.reader-pane{display:none;position:fixed;top:0;right:0;bottom:0;left:0;z-index:50}.app--reader-active .reader-pane{display:flex}.app--reader-active .email-list-container{display:none}.reader-back{display:flex;align-items:center;gap:4px;background:none;border:none;color:var(--text-secondary);cursor:pointer;font-size:13px;font-family:var(--font-ui);padding:4px 0;margin-bottom:12px}.reader-back:hover{color:var(--text-primary)}.reader-header{padding:20px 20px 16px}.reader-body{padding:20px 20px 48px}.reader-title{font-size:20px}}
